The concept of non-sheltered Painting and its practice in the School of Architecture of Valparaíso (1969-1992)
This article investigates the notion of non-sheltered painting, proposed by the painter, architect and professor Francisco Méndez Labbé in the School of Architecture and the Art Institute of the Catholic University of Valparaíso.
